On Wednesday 28 July 2010 20:42:22 Jes.Sorensen@redhat.com wrote:
> From: Jes Sorensen <Jes.Sorensen@redhat.com>
> 
> This set of patches adds default CPU types to the PC compat
> definitions, and patch #2 sets the CPU type to kvm64/kvm32 when
> running under KVM.
> 
> Long term we might want to qdev'ify the CPUs but I think it is better
> to keep it simple for 0.13.
 
Looks good to me.

Some Windows guest wouldn't enable MSI if it think the processor is too old. So we 
need this patchset.
